PUHSD is an open enrollment district for all students within its boundaries as well as students who attend non-PUHSD schools in the county. For information on open enrollment within our district, go here...
LCAP (Local Control Accountability Plan) The LCAP is a critical part of the new Local Control Funding Formula (LCFF). Each school district must engage parents, educators, employees and the community to establish these plans. To view Placer's Local Control Accountability Plan CLICK HERE.
